Import logins from file
Purpose
If you have a large number of portal users to create, the Copilot-assisted import lets you upload an Excel or CSV file and create multiple logins at once. The AI reads the file, identifies user data, and presents suggestions for you to review before anything is created.
Availability: This feature requires a Business Central online environment with Copilot enabled.
Supported file formats
- Excel (
.xlsx,.xls) - CSV (
.csv)
The file does not need to follow a specific template. Copilot recognises columns for name, login/username, email address, and whether the user should use Microsoft Login. An exact column match is not required.
Steps
- In Business Central, search for AppsForDynamics365 Logins
- At the bottom of the list, click Import from file (the Copilot icon button)
- In the dialog that opens, attach your file
- Click Process file - Copilot reads the file and generates a list of suggested logins
- Review the suggestions:
- Entries already matching an existing login are marked as duplicates
- Use the Create Login checkbox to include or exclude individual rows
- Click Import to create the selected logins
After import
Created logins have Active status and use the authentication method inferred from the file (Microsoft Login if an email-format login was provided, Username/Password otherwise). Review each new login and adjust if needed - see Create portal logins for field details.
